Photo Friday: Bird’s eye view of Bordeaux

Bordeaux, France; Easter 2007

Bordeaux-pigeon.JPG

This pigeon perched on a gargoyle high above Bordeaux looks like it is standing sentry over the city. This was taken from the top of the Tour Pey-Berland, the freestanding bell tower by the cathedral.
